date back

英 [deɪt bæk]

美 [deɪt bæk]

追溯(到); 开始(于); 始建(于)

TOEFL

柯林斯词典

  • PHRASAL VERB 追溯(到);开始(于);始造(或建)(于)
    If somethingdates back toa particular time, it started or was made at that time.
    1. ...a palace dating back to the 16th century...
      始建于 16 世纪的王宫
    2. This tradition dates back over 200 years.
      这一传统可追溯到 200 多年以前。

英英释义

verb

  • belong to an earlier time
    1. This story dates back 200 years
    Synonym:go backdate from
